^^It is safe, although not the most scenic of walks until you get to Olive Street–take out pastries from Lucibello’s-- and Wooster Street has other excellent Italian food. Wooster Square looks very New England, although the neighborhood is where Italian immigrants landed in New Haven. Your hotel will be close to State Street, and Modern Apizza, in the conversation with Pepe’s and Sally’s. The State Street area near Modern has very lively night-life. For falafel, Mamouns has recently been surpassed by Sababa, on Whitney just north of Grove. And heading west on Chapel from the Omni is very boutiquey.
